Что такое Канбан CANBAN описание системы метода и основных принципов

Lượt xem:

Đọc bài viết

Чем больше рабочих элементов в работе в любой момент времени, тем больше переключение контекста, что препятствует их завершению. Вот почему ключевым принципом kanban является ограничение объема работы в прогрессе (продвижении) . Работа в прогрессе (продвижении) ограничивает узкие места и резервные копии в процессе работы команды из-за нехватки внимания (сосредоточения), людей или наборов навыков.

Посмотрите на то, что вы делаете, как на сервис. Через какие стадии проходит работа, чтобы сервис был оказан? По каким критериям вы поймете, что сервис оказывается в соответствии с ожиданиями Заказчика? Это отправная точка в применении Канбан-метода. Канбан-практики называют эту точку “начните с того, что есть сейчас”. Чтобы создать виртуальную канбан-доску, вы можете использовать такие инструменты как Trello, MeisterTask, Asana, Blossom, ProofHub и другие.

Ограничения накладывает не сфера производства или число специалистов в команде, а способность персонала брать на себя ответственность за организацию рабочего процесса. Такое «перепроизводство» — совершение ненужной работы — возникает в любой сфере деятельности. Канбан позволяет избежать такого перепроизводства и оптимизировать рабочие процессы — так, чтобы все производилось ровно столько, сколько этого нужно, и в то время, когда это нужно. Уже построена доска процессов, виден поток работы, возможно, разработаны решения по улучшению. Теперь следует применить одну из самых важных концепций Канбана — ограничение количества незавершенных процессов (далее НЗП). Обычно компании до использования на практике этого метода редко обращают внимание как происходит рабочий процесс.

Ценности, на которых основан Канбан

Вместо запчастей — задачи на разработку или баги. Тестировщик получает несколько задач для проверки. Когда у QA заканчиваются задачи на проверку, он должен поставить в известность программистов, чтобы получить новые задачи от них. Если программисты не успевают закончить новые задачи, тестировщик просто остается на какое-то время без работы. Методология канбан может быть использована для организации многих областей жизни. Доски задач — идеальный инструмент для социофобов.

что такое Kanban

И у него тоже другая цель — это своевременное выполнение заказа при сокращении до минимума материальных запасов на складе. Там уверены, что хранение избытков нецелесообразно, а за счет канбана достигается баланс и минимальный показатель расходов на производство. В нем — есть конвейер, склад, транспортировщики. Когда первая заканчивается, он берется за вторую. На нее крепится канбан-карточка с количеством и наименованием деталей, которые нужно доставить. Так осуществляется обратная связь между сборщиком и складом.

Методология Kanban: введение

В канбане же работа над задачей разделена на несколько этапов и она считается решенной только после того, как прошла их все. Kanban лучше всего подходит для проектов, где необходим потоковый процесс и что такое Kanban непрерывный деплоймент на продакшн окружение. Например, саппорт или любой проект, где каждое изменение после тестирования сразу попадает в продакшн. Канбан и скрам часто попадает в одно предложение.

  • Основная причина заключается в том, что Канбан принимает текущее состояние организации, не требуя революционных изменений.
  • Придерживаясь этих принципов, с помощью инструментов Kanban можно построить полезный и эффективный сервис или продукт.
  • Также персонал приобщился к кайзену, то есть практике постоянного улучшения.
  • Какие-то таски могут наоборот резко «подняться».
  • Его автор Тайити Оно «подсмотрел» систему в супермаркете, наблюдая за покупателями, которые самостоятельно выбирают товар.

Поэтому, вместе с командой стоит определить количество задач, которые можно выполнять одновременно на каждом этапе рабочего процесса. В столбцах рядом со статусом укажите допустимое число. Чтобы команда давала результат точно в срок, она должна работать над ограниченным числом задач. Доска канбан помогает контролировать число задач. Для этого менеджер ставит реальные сроки и ограничивает количество процессов на определенном этапе — все по возможностям команды. Например, в процессе разработки — только одна задача, а на этапе дизайна — не больше двух.

Четыре базовых принципа «канбан»

Различия между Kanban и Scrum довольно незначительны. Многие сходятся во мнении, что команды Scrum используют доску Kanban, но с процессами, артефактами и ролями, принятыми в Scrum. И все же в некоторых аспектах эти две методики разительно отличаются. Trello — это простое средство для быстрого создания цифровой доски Kanban. Всего за несколько нажатий можно подготовить доску с цифровыми списками, символизирующими стадии Kanban-процесса.

Как только группа завершает работу над рабочим элементом, она срывает следующий рабочий элемент с вершины невыполненного списка необходимых требований . Пока владелец продукта хранит самые важные рабочие элементы в списке необходимых требований , команда разработчиков уверена, что они возвращают бизнесу максимальную отдачу. Таким образом, нет необходимости в итерациях фиксированной длины, которые вы найдете в scrum. Все актуальные задачи пишут на меловых досках, прикрепляют стикеры на магнитные доски или публикуют на онлайн-досках. Каждая такой визуальный инструмент поделен на колонки, которые показывают рабочий процесс. Сотрудники видят стадию разработки каждой задачи, приоритет, ответственного за работу.

Ограничения WIP — это максимальное количество карточек, которое может находиться в одном столбце одновременно. Если для столбца выбрано ограничение WIP, равное 3, то в нем не может быть более трех карточек. Ограничения WIP нужны, чтобы выявлять проблемные места в рабочем процессе и добиваться максимальной скорости работы. Ограничения WIP помогают на ранних этапах понять, не взяла ли команда на себя слишком много задач.

что такое Kanban

Когда команда наладила работу по канбан, планирование становится точным — и задачу просто сдать в срок. Систему Канбан реализуют не только на меловых или магнитных досках, но и посредством специализированных программ. Они помогают организовать рабочий процесс и автоматизировать выполнение задач. Расскажите сотрудникам, как работает метод Канбан, в чем его преимущества, что это даст команде. Работники должны знать, как брать задачи, что делать при возникновении проблем, как отмечать выполненный процесс.

Доска Kanban используется на протяжении всего жизненного цикла проекта, а доска Scrum обнуляется и обновляется после каждого спринта. Optimizely создает программное обеспечение, помогающее компаниям понять, какой вариант веб-сайта или продукта больше всего нравится пользователям. В этой компании рабочие задачи самых разных размеров отслеживают при помощи Jira, но Кит Ноттонсон, старший директор по развитию, заметил одно упущение. Самый простой пример доски Kanban — реальная доска, поделенная на вертикальные столбцы. Команды размечают маркерную или меловую доску и наклеивают на нее стикеры.

Время, за которое карточка проходит из одной точки в другую, называется временем выполнения. Kanban-команды постоянно совершенствуются, стремясь свести время выполнения к минимуму. Kanban-команда концентрируется только на текущей работе.

Управление ИТ-услугами

В условиях постоянной многозадачности и и большого количества заказчиков у любой системы рано или поздно случается перегруз. Сроки начинают срываться, ожидания не оправдываются, а система превращается в хаос. Сегодня я предлагаю познакомиться с такой методологией, как kanban. Данный подход обещает эффективно распределить ресурсы и решить все наши проблемы. Вы сможете увеличить эффективность работы вашей команды или компании, уровень услуг по типовым рабочим элементам. Помогаем использовать канбан-метод и применять его на практике с помощью системного мышления, чтобы увеличить эффективность вашей команды.

К примеру, тестирование не всегда выполняют только инженеры по тестированию. Ключевые принципы методологии не устаревают, их можно применить практически в любой отрасли, однако особым успехом agile пользуется среди команд разработчиков ПО. Отчасти это обусловлено тем, что от них не требуется практически никаких дополнительных затрат — нужно просто изучить основные принципы методологии. Для начала напомним, что такое Kanban – это гибкий фреймворк (набор инструментов), призванный повысить эффективность рабочего процесса (сервиса) в компании.

Как правильно установить WiP лимиты в Kanban?

Принципы и практики Канбана предлагают эволюционный путь к гибкости и улучшению без нарушения текущих процессов. Основные элементы метода Канбана появились в 2007 году, они представляли собой доску с тремя столбцами — «сделать», «выполняется», «готово». Методология использует https://deveducation.com/ диаграммы, списки и статистику, чтобы показать этапы рабочего потока, а также его эффективность. Это помогает оценить результат любого идущего проекта. Канбан также использует фактор ограничения по количеству задач, которые могут выполняться в оно и то же время.

Многие вообще говорят о них как об одном и том же, отождествляют или путают. Скрам — это тоже гибкая методика управления командой разработки, основанная на Agile-философии. На наш взгляд, у этих методик много, очень много отличий. На выходе каждой из них клиент получает готовый функционирующий продукт.

Канбан призван увеличить эффективность в цепочках производства. Неэффективности в них, обычно, двух типов — простой и перепроизводство. Вместо планирования предлагается управлять производством с помощью обратной связи (которая осуществлена через карточки). Pull со стороны Demand, вместо Push со стороны Supply. Это, конечно, добавляет прозрачности, но дело тут вообще не в ней. Как тут ниже заметили — в статье не раскрыто ее название.

При этом, руководитель может изменять приоритетность работы, не затрагивая рабочий процесс. По завершению одной задачи команда приступает к следующей. Канбан помогает отслеживать процесс выполнения поставленных задач и распределять нагрузку между сотрудниками.

Что такое Kanban?

Можно завести отдельную для дизайнера, чтобы отследить и его процесс. Вы видите, что задача понятна, сотрудник приступил, можно немножко расслабиться. Кстати, в карточке есть возможность задавать вопросы и отвечать на них, этакий мини-чат.

Это визуализация, обеспечение наглядности процесса разработки, прозрачность работы команды для каждого из ее членов. Канбан как инструмент работает на равномерное распределение нагрузки и демонстрацию задач разработки — кто чего и сколько должен сделать. Если теми или иными навыками обладает несколько человек, продолжительность цикла сокращается, если же только один — в рабочем процессе появляется узкое место. Именно поэтому команды стремятся делиться знаниями и внедряют такие практики, как проверка кода и наставничество. Благодаря обмену знаниями участники команды могут выполнять разнообразные задачи, что еще больше оптимизирует время цикла. Это также означает, что в случае возникновения узкого места в работе вся команда сможет взяться за него и восстановить нормальное течение процесса.